Output 25ea17d66f1316e2e374405c136f5af237c100aedc85869a831dfe4034a56259:0

value
262691
script pubkey
OP_0 OP_PUSHBYTES_20 3cd310323bee706a5172899901afe590073fb00c
address
bc1q8nf3qv3maecx55tj3xvsrtl9jqrnlvqvmc5ye3
transaction
25ea17d66f1316e2e374405c136f5af237c100aedc85869a831dfe4034a56259